Where Do Seasonal Allergies Come From?

When you have an allergic reaction to something, your body has recognized whatever it is as an intruder. It initiates an immune response similar to when you are exposed to a virus or bacteria. While things like pollen aren’t inherently dangerous to you, your body can still have a negative reaction to the exposure.

Once your immune system starts to respond, your body produces the hormone called “histamine.” This hormone works to help remove the intruder from your body, which is where the runny nose and watery eyes come from! While this process is helpful for eventually feeling better, it can make you experience a variety of unpleasant symptoms.

Common Spring Allergy Symptoms

  • Runny nose
  • Itchy, watery or red eyes
  • Sneezing
  • Headache

What Are the Treatment Options for Allergies?

Unfortunately, seasonal allergies do not have a cure. It is possible to grow out of certain allergy triggers or to experience lessened symptoms as you age, but you may have them for life. The best way to treat your allergies is by understanding your triggers and avoiding the outdoors on high-pollen count days.

Remember, while seasonal allergies are not life-threatening, severe allergic reactions are! Seek emergency medical assistance for severe reactions immediately.

Warning Signs of a Serious Allergic Reaction

  • Rash or hives
  • Swelling of tongue, lips or throat
  • Trouble breathing
  • Dizziness or fainting
